Job description

We're partnering with a leading manufacturing organisation undergoing an exciting transformation. With new leadership, major investment, and a focus on sustainability, innovation, and growth, they're looking for a commercially minded UK HR Manager to play a pivotal role in shaping the future of their UK operations.

Client Details

Our client is a global leader in sustainable manufacturing, supplying high-quality products to some of the world's most recognised brands. With a strong presence across multiple international markets, they are committed to innovation, sustainability, and operational excellence.

Driven by a mission to create responsible, high-performing solutions, the business is investing in cutting-edge technology, continuous improvement initiatives, and the development of a high-performing workforce. Their vision is to build a collaborative, forward-thinking organisation that champions efficiency, environmental responsibility, and strong customer partnerships.

At their core, they value integrity, innovation, and inclusivity - fostering a culture where employees are empowered to make a real impact. With ambitious growth plans and an evolving global strategy, they are looking for passionate individuals to help shape their future.

Description

Reporting to the UK General Manager, with a dotted line to the Group HR Director, you'll lead HR for the UK business, supporting approx. 200 employees a small team of two. This is a fantastic opportunity for someone who thrives in change environments, enjoys process improvement, and is passionate about driving cultural and operational transformation.

Key responsibilities and project focuses

  • Lead and deliver HR strategy aligned with business objectives
  • Partner with SLT to develop management and leadership capability
  • Support organisation design and operating model improvements
  • Enhance Trade Union relationships, agreements, and policy development
  • Drive continuous improvement across HR processes and employee experience
  • Drive key projects in talent acquisition, talent & performance development and engagement

The UK HR Manager needs to be visible and engaged with stakeholders, so the business expects a 4-day on-site presence to make a real impact. That said, they still value flexibility and hybrid working, ensuring the right balance.

Profile

We are looking for a commercially minded HR professional with proven experience at management level, partnering with senior stakeholders. You will bring strong experience of complex employee relations, underpinned by excellent UK employment law knowledge. A background in employment law would be highly advantageous.

You may be an established HR Business Partner or Manager ready to step into a broader leadership role, or already have experience leading a HR function. Either way, we're looking for someone confident operating at a strategic level, while still happy to be hands-on when needed.

Experience in a manufacturing environment is essential, ideally within a global, matrixed organisation. You'll be a calm and solutions-focused change agent, with a track record of delivering successful business change and transformation projects. Strong stakeholder engagement and the ability to influence at all levels are a must.

Job Offer

This role offers a salary of 60,000 to 70,000 per annum (dependant on experience), plus a suite of benefits.
